*Obituary
The Morning News of Northwest Arkansas
Wednesday, December 18, 2002

SELIGMAN, Mo. — Don Douglas McCasland Sr., 76. of Seligman died Dec. 16, 2002, at Red Rose Inn in Cassville, Mo. He was born Dec. 26, 1925, in Mountain View, Okla., to Edgar and Louise Phelps McCasland. He grew up and attended school in Oklahoma. He was an Army veteran of World War II, serving in the South Pacific with the Army Engineers. He moved to Seligman in 1975 and was a heavy-equipment operator. He was a member of the First Baptist Church in Seligman for 27 years. He married Nadine Coon on Aug. 8, 1946. He enjoyed snorkeling and spear fishing as well as shop work.

Survivors include his wife, Nadine of the home; two sons, Don Douglas McCasland Jr. and wife Gina of Sun City, Calif., and Doug McCasland and wife Sheila of Seligman; one daughter, Teresa Jo Peck and husband Butch of Paducah, Ky.; two brothers, Burl McCasland and Leon "Skip" McCasland, both of Oklahoma City, Okla.; three sisters, Norma Jo Slater of Oklahoma City and Neva Williams and Wanda Knox, both of Marlow, Okla.; 15 grandchildren and great-grandchildren.

Services will be at 10 a.m. Saturday at the First Baptist Church in Seligman with the Rev. Bob Scott and the Rev. Bob Neeley officiating.

Arrangements are by Williamson Funeral Home in Cassville.

Burial with military honors will be at Seligman Cemetery.
